The MFAH and the ROCO music ensemble invite you to “Seen,” a unique evening of art and chamber music.

Inspired by the kaleidoscope of faces, personalities, and cultures found in the MFAH collections, “Seen” features music celebrating the human experience, paired with projected art. After the concert, stay for a guided tour of the selected works of art, including Execo.

About the Program ROCO is an innovative professional music ensemble that performs in a variety of venues. Tonight’s concert is curated by ROCO principal clarinetist Nathan Williams in collaboration with the MFAH.
